On Friday the 7th, the whole country will be mostly clear, but clouds will increase from the afternoon. The morning low temperature is forecasted to be between -6 and 3 degrees Celsius, and the daytime high temperature between 7 and 12 degrees Celsius. For the time being, the temperature difference between day and night will be more than 10 degrees Celsius, especially inland, so please take care of your health.

Fine dust levels will be 'bad' in Chungnam, Gwangju, and Jeonbuk, while other regions will have 'moderate' levels. Incheon, Daejeon, Sejong, and Jeonnam are expected to have 'bad' levels in the morning.
From dawn to morning, some inland areas nationwide will experience fog with visibility less than 1 km, and during the day, thin fog or haze will occur mainly inland.
In the southern offshore areas of the South Sea of the East Sea, the southern offshore areas of the South Sea of the West Sea, the outer offshore areas of the East Sea of the South Sea, and the southern offshore areas of Jeju Island, winds will blow very strongly at 30 to 60 km/h until dawn, and waves will be very high.
Along the East Coast and Jeju Island coast, high waves caused by swell will strongly rush onto sandy beaches, and waves will overtop rocky shores, breakwaters, and coastal roads. Wave heights in the nearshore waters will be 0.5 to 2.0 meters in the East Sea, and 0.5 to 1.5 meters in the West Sea and South Sea. In the offshore waters (about 200 km from the coastline), wave heights are expected to be 1.0 to 2.5 meters in the East Sea, 0.5 to 3.5 meters in the West Sea, and 0.5 to 2.0 meters in the South Sea.
